Staff  Reporter  : Faiz Ahmad Taiyeb, Special Assistant to the Chief Adviser for the Ministry of Posts, Telecommunications and Information Technology, visited Grameenphone’s Sylhet Data Center—a milestone facility built to Tier III standards—on 6th September 2025.

During the visit, Special Assistant to the Chief Adviser, Faiz Ahmad Taiyeb expressed his admiration for the robust design, high-quality equipment, and advanced operational standards of Grameenphone’s Tier III-rated Data Center.

He commended the skilled onsite team and the deployment of automated monitoring tools, which together ensure seamless and secure operations.

Faiz Ahmad Taiyeb was accompanied by Abdun Naser Khan, Secretary of Posts and Telecommunications Division, along with high officials including Anwar Masud, Chief General Manager of Bangladesh Telecommunications Company Ltd (BTCL), and Md. Abdur Raihan, Director and Head of Technology Infrastructure Management, Grameenphone. Teams from different organizations were also present during the visit on Saturday.

Speaking on the occasion, Faiz Ahmad Taiyeb said “Bangladesh’s digital transformation journey requires world-class infrastructure. This Data Center reflects the forward-looking vision of building a technologically advanced Bangladesh with reliable, sustainable, and future-ready digital solutions.”

Abdun Naser Khan, Secretary of Posts and Telecommunications Division said, “The government values such initiative where the private sector contributes cutting-edge infrastructure that supports the country’s ambition of becoming a global digital hub.”

Md. Abdur Raihan, Director and Head of Technology Infrastructure Management, Grameenphone, said “We are proud to have built this advanced Data Center, designed to meet the evolving needs of the digital ecosystem. This facility demonstrates Grameenphone’s commitment to reliability, sustainability, and technological excellence in Bangladesh’s telecom sector.”

To mark the visit, Special Assistant to the Chief Adviser, Faiz Ahmad Taiyeb and Secretary Abdun Naser Khan planted saplings within the Data Center premises, symbolizing a greener and sustainable digital future.

Last year, Grameenphone inaugurated its first Tier III Standard Data Center in Sylhet. This Super Core Data Center, is the largest among any Mobile Network Operators (MNOs) in the country.

This container based modular data center prioritizes environmental sustainability with high energy efficiency and NOVEC gas for eco-friendly fire suppression and advanced monitoring with intrusion detection, ensuring top-level safety, security, and protection of customers’ data.
